Process last map
This function allows you to modify some of the plot presentation parameters for the most recently processed map.

Whenever a map is processed, various intermediate stages of processing are saved in temporary files. If you have previewed the map and determined that the presentation does not give the desired effect then it is possible to change the presentation parameters relating to the map without having to reprocess all the string files which comprise the map. This can lead to substantial time savings in producing the same map at a variety of scales.
Typically, the reasons for re-presenting a map are because the scale is inappropriate, the sheet size is wrong or the orientation in incorrect. Any of the plot presentation parameters can be changed and a new '.dwf' file is produced.
Note that this function only applies to the most recently processed map (in your working directory) as the temporary files are overwritten by each map which is processed.
The forms which are displayed to define the presentation characteristics for the map are identical to those displayed when processing a map. Refer to the Process Map function for details.
